occlusion culling problems

hi there , i have got really annoying problem in Occlusion culling , i have created a villa in 3dmax and its imported to unity perfectly , and now i want to use Occlusion culling with it , i created an area and marked every object static ( almost all objects ) some as occludee and some as occluder then adjusted the settings but , i cant lower the view cell size lower than 1 , before unity 3.5 i was able to do that , now after baking it, the result is extremely bad , some objects got rendered even if its behind a wall and some dont render even if i am looking at it with out a wall in between.

also tried using portals but i didnt find the right script to open it or close but also it gave me the same bad results.

also tried using multiple OC areas instead of 1 but the result is much worst.

i tried the 3 types of Baking but so far none made a diff

the speed of baking is much faster than older unity ver but the result is much bad

the poly amount is really high (2+ mil polys in total) so if i didnt use OC , i will not be able to finish the project.
